By 2026, the efficient inference of large-language models (LLMs) has become crucial as they are widely used for various applications, shifting focus from training to deployment. The landscape of model serving frameworks is diverse, with vLLM, TensorRT-LLM on Triton, and Hugging Face's Text Generation Inference (TGI) offering distinct advantages. vLLM, emerging from UC Berkeley, emphasizes high throughput and memory efficiency with its PagedAttention and continuous batching innovations, making it ideal for high-concurrency environments like chatbots. TensorRT-LLM focuses on ultra-low latency and maximum throughput for NVIDIA hardware, featuring enterprise control capabilities but is limited by vendor lock-in. TGI excels in long-prompt processing and integrates seamlessly with the Hugging Face ecosystem, supporting various hardware but may underperform in high-concurrency scenarios.
